Building Information Modelling (BIM) is a method for creating and managing data related to a construction project throughout its entire life cycle. It integrates data from various fields to generate detailed digital representations that can be actively managed in real-time within an open cloud environment.

The primary deployment types for Building Information Modelling solutions are on-premises deployment and cloud deployment. On-premises Building Information Modelling refers to deploying the software on the premises of the construction company. On-premise BIM software is installed at the project site to enhance data security for construction projects. The project lifecycle encompasses preconstruction, construction, and operation. Major components of Building Information Modelling include software and services, utilized in applications like planning and modeling, construction and design, asset management, building system analysis, maintenance scheduling, among others. It is employed by architects or engineers, contractors, and other stakeholders.

Tariffs are impacting the building information modeling market by increasing costs of imported servers, networking hardware, visualization equipment, and specialized computing systems required for high-performance bim applications. Construction firms and engineering consultancies in North America and Europe are most affected due to reliance on imported IT infrastructure, while Asia-Pacific faces pricing pressure on software-enabled service exports. These tariffs are raising technology deployment costs and slowing infrastructure digitization. However, they are also encouraging cloud-based adoption, regional data hosting, and greater use of subscription-based bim solutions.

The building information modeling market size has grown rapidly in recent years. It will grow from $8.55 billion in 2025 to $10.05 billion in 2026 at a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 17.6%. The growth in the historic period can be attributed to increasing complexity of construction projects, rising demand for coordinated design processes, adoption of digital construction workflows, growth of large-scale infrastructure development, availability of advanced modeling software.

The building information modeling market size is expected to see rapid growth in the next few years. It will grow to $18.56 billion in 2030 at a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 16.6%. The growth in the forecast period can be attributed to increasing smart city development initiatives, rising adoption of digital twins, expansion of sustainability-driven building design, growing focus on predictive maintenance and asset management, increasing regulatory support for digital construction tools. Major trends in the forecast period include increasing adoption of cloud-based bim platforms, rising integration of bim with project lifecycle management, growing use of real-time collaboration tools, expansion of data-rich 3D and 4d modeling, enhanced focus on asset lifecycle optimization.

Major companies operating in the building information modeling market are developing software solutions, including new field-ready BIM technologies, to address several critical industry requirements. Field-ready BIM (Building Information Modeling) technology refers to advanced digital tools and solutions designed to improve the efficiency and effectiveness of construction activities on-site. For example, in June 2023, OpenSpace, a US-based technology company, launched OpenSpace BIM+, a new suite of field-ready Building Information Modeling (BIM) solutions aimed at improving on-site coordination and efficiency for construction teams. This solution offers user-friendly 3D tools that allow field teams and Virtual Design and Construction (VDC) professionals to quickly access and compare BIM models with real site conditions, enabling faster issue resolution and better communication. Key features include BIM analysis and coordination tools that help align design intent with on-site execution, along with seamless model management to maintain up-to-date project information.

In August 2023, KUBUS BV, a Netherlands-based technology company, acquired BIMlink for an undisclosed amount. Through this acquisition, KUBUS BV intends to integrate BIMlink's Common Data Environment (CDE) with its BIMcollab platform, strengthening model-based collaboration across the entire building lifecycle-from design and construction to maintenance and facility management-and expanding its portfolio to support international growth. BIMlink is a Netherlands-based technology company that specializes in providing online building dossier solutions for storing and managing information throughout all phases of building development.
